I went from 0-2 as well. I was placed with a baby 17 days old and her 4yo brother. I didn't sleep for quite some time. I had the baby in a bassinet next to me and the little boy in his room. It's been two months and I'm finally feeling like we are in a routine and all is going SOOOOO much better. I'm single and thought I could do it all. I ended up calling my mom and she came out and stayed with me for a little bit so I could get some help.
Don't be afraid to ask for help and I hope you are taking some time off of work to get everything established.
Are you going to be taking them to day care? If that is part of your future plan maybe you could get that started early by just having them go for 3-4 hours a day. That will allow you some sleep and cleaning time as well as help establish the routine that you will be dropping off and picking the kids up, which will help to establish trust as well.
Also, does little boy blue have a comfort item? A blanket or bear or something? If not, go to the store and let him pick one out. That may help too.
Other than that, the other suggestions you got are good. I wouldn't put LBB in the playpen with the movie, he may be too big for that, but to just have the movie playing where he can play while it is going on. I noticed with my last 2yo he never actually sat and watched the movies, but enjoyed having them going while he was playing and running around.
And, while you can't sleep with him (that's a rule where I am) a good idea may be to put a mattress down on the floor next to his bed (is he in a toddler bed or a twin bed... the twin may be too big if he's in that.) and lay on the floor next to him while he falls asleep. That way he can hold your hand and know your there, plus you can get some sleep too.
